No, Ilyana fell into a portal to Limbo as a six year old and emerged as a twelveish year old seconds later in an issue of Uncanny X-Men, the Magik mini series explained what happened to her while she was in Limbo.

Or did you mean Kate? She aged over the course of Claremont's run, not in anything close to real time, but she was at least college aged by the time he left Excalibur.
